Turn 3 – The Gathering Storm – June 1983 

You look down the hall, “Don’t worry about Thomas, he probably heard the burglar coming and barricaded himself into one of the rooms”, you say reassuringly. You take the fire extinguisher, checking to see if it was water or co2. It’s marked up as being co2. “Let’s put these to good use and then we can get the bobby and check on Thomas, isn’t it?” Marion nods dumbly, maybe not really convinced but hoping it is true. 

You lead her outside to take her mind from any more distractions. At least she has got the first aid kit.

 You think “Take her mind off Thomas, ask her a question”. “Do you know any first aid? My sister, Brynn is a nurse, so I know a bit” you say as you head for the reception door. 

‘To be honest Emlyn, I haven’t got a clue about first aid. Hopefully there are some instructions inside’ she adds as she shakes the green first aid box gently. 

You both step outside looking around, you scan for a familiar face, “Now, where is my mate Ramsay gone to?” Your voice trails off as you see the sudden turn of events outside. First off you are stunned to see a rather large Chinook helicopter sat on the car park and 3 troops moving cautiously towards the plane wreck with rifles held at the ready. 

You hear Marion gasp in surprise and awe at the sight. 

A further 3 soldiers are guiding the staff and passengers from the train station toward a bridge that leads to the nearby New Town shopping centre and seem to be taking up a holding position to prevent further people from arriving on scene. A smaller helicopter is hovering over the wreck shining a spotlight and you look up as a second small helicopter of a similar design flies overhead moving to the back of the hotel.

A pilot jumps from the cockpit of the large helicopter and seeing you both rushes over, whilst at the same time waving the 3 men toward the wreckage. 

You hear him shout ‘Careful men, gas masks for hell's sake!’ 

With this command the 3 soldiers moving toward the crash site quickly don face masks and spread out. As he rushes over to you, you hear a radio at his hip squawking and a professional voice cuts through the static ‘Majestic Air 3, two tangos rear of hotel. Oh heck!’ 

A flash of blue lightning reflects from the hull of the large grounded chopper followed instantly by a large crack of thunder emanating from the back of the hotel. You spin around to see the small helicopter hovering at the back of the hotel flying erratically as though taking evasive action. 

‘Going weapons hot, shoot, shoot, shoot!’ cuts the voice clearly through the officer radio and then the small helicopter at the rear of the hotel fires heavy weapons. 

BLAM! BLAM! BLAM!

The loud sound of the rounds seems to echo in your ears and tracer momentarily dazzles you. Marion screams and jumps behind you.

 It seems everyone wants to jump behind you today! ‘Situation report, over!’ barks the officer into the radio and the response is almost instant ‘They’ve gone, no line of sight. Heading back to base, over!’ 

Then the helicopter turns away quickly and flies to the east in the general direction of RAF Wyndham. The officer introduces himself quickly and calmly ‘Colonel Robert Coffey at your service! Mam, are you okay?’ he directs at Marion as gently as he can. She just nods in response.

 ‘Did you see it’ then a slight pause as he continues ‘the plane, go down? Any survivors?’ He looks over in the direction of the wreck and you can make out two prone human shapes lay on the floor. Even from this far away, in the continued murk due to the softly falling snow you can tell that they must be Ram and the Policeman. 

The soldiers move forward carefully, grab them by the ankles and pull them back in your direction away from the wreck. ‘I’m afraid I’m going to have to commandeer your hotel mam’ he says with a tone of authority. 

He once more speaks into his radio ‘Site secure, send in Majestic Land One and a mop up team. Security status alpha, I’d advise full BA, Hazmat, the best you’ve got, over’

 ‘I’d suggest we get inside where it’s warm’ he says pointing meaningfully at the reception door.

 He looks at the fire extinguisher that you’re holding, then at the first aid box carried by Marion. ‘Good thinking, but military aircraft carry aviation fuel and it looks like the fumes must have overcome the first two to attempt a rescue.’

 He gently encourages you both toward the door of the reception, casually guiding Marion by the arm as his men pick up the unfortunate Ram and Policeman and head over toward you. 

Both Ram and the Policeman are groaning, good news they are still alive! 

Faced by an officer of the RAF and 3 soldiers you think it probably wise to follow their instructions and once more enter the reception. The soldiers dump Ram and the Police Officer on some comfortable blue reception seats. 


Marion opens the first aid kit and starts checking the casualties over. Quite quickly they come around, the police officer with a sudden start, reaching for his holster which is now devoid of a weapon. 

Ram gasps at the officer ‘you absolute idiot, what the…., why did you shoot at that survivor!’ 

You watch intently, having recovered from this rapid and crazy turn of events. The soldiers have removed their gas masks. One soldier is preparing to explore the rear of the hotel, along the corridor where you originally saw the dark shape. Another soldier has taken a position near the stairs and lift that lead to the upper levels. The third soldier has stationed himself at the reception entrance doors. In so doing they have expertly covered all approaches and exits for that matter. 

Colonel Robert Coffey has sat at the reception desk. You notice he lifts the receiver of the phone, has a quick listen and places the receiver on the desk leaving the phone off the hook. He then turns down the volume on his radio, an intent look crosses his face and he lowers his voice so that you can’t hear the conversation. 

Ram is looking at you stunned, but apparently none the worse for his collapse. The Police Officer has now taken out a truncheon from his belt and is slowly tapping the outside of his thigh, deep in thought. Marion is heads down, trying to help, but her clumsy efforts at being nurse are being waved off by a growingly annoyed police officer. Ram meanwhile starts complaining of various non-existent injuries and winks at you as Marion starts searching him for wounds!
